lat·er·al pec·to·ral nerve [TA] a nerve that arises from the lateral cord of the brachial plexus usually passing medial to pectoralis minor to supply the sternoclavicular head of pectoralis major. Synonym(s): nervus pectoralis lateralis [TA], lateral anterior thoracic nervelat·er·al pec·to·ral nerve (lat'ĕr-ăl pek'tŏr-ăl nĕrv) [TA] A nerve that arises from the lateral cord of the brachial plexus usually passing medial to pectoralis minor to supply the sternoclavicular head of pectoralis major. Synonym(s): lateral anterior thoracic nerve, nervus pectoralis lateralis. lateral pectoral nerve A motor nerve originating in the lateral cord of the brachial plexus and composed of axons from C5–C7. It innervates the pectoralis major and pectoralis minor muscles. See also: nerve |
